Observations on the win over Ohio State, 30-24

Michigan scored 13 points in three red zone trips; Ohio State scored 21 points in their three red zone trips. The Wolverines scored 7 points off two Buckeye turnovers, and the Wolverines played mistake-free football.


Offense gained 338 total yards with 156 on the ground, and 18 first downs; Michigan gained a 7 minute time of possession advantage that resulted in 2 more offensive plays, and was 6 of 15 in 3rd and 4th down conversions. J.J. McCarthy hit 16 of 20 for 148 yards and a 22 yard TD to Roman Wilson; he also ran 4 times for 17 yards after a sack. Blake Corum ran 22 times for 88 yards and 2 TDs. Donovan Edwards ran 10 times for 31 yards, and caught 2 passes for 5 yards. Alex Orji ran twice for 22 yards, and his effort set up a field goal. Roman Wilson had 3 catches for 36 yards and a TD. Colston Loveland had 5 catches for 88 yards. Cornelius Johnson had 4 catches for 33 yards. A.J. Barner caught 2 passes for 25 yards. We were forced into 3 punts. Steele Chambers led the Buckeyes with 13 tackles. Tommy Eichenberg and Sonny Styles had 7 tackles each.


The Buckeyes rolled up 378 total yards with 271 in the air, and had 21 first downs; they were 4 of 9 in 3rd down conversions. The Wolverine defense forced the Buckeyes into 3 punts and two turnovers; one setting up a red zone at the 7 yard line on the interception by Will Johnson. Kyle McCord was 18 of 30 for 271 yards with 2 TDs and 2 interceptions. TreVeyon Henderson had 19 carries for 60 yards and a TD plus 3 catches for another 19 yards. Chip Trayanum had 6 carries for 37 yards. Marvin Harrison had 5 catches for 118 yards and a TD. Cade Stover had 3 catches for 42 yards. Emeka Egbuka had 3 catches for 25 yards and a TD, and recovered a fumble on their final drive. Julian Fleming had 3 catches for 58 yards. Xavier Johnson had a 9 yard reception. Junior Colson led the Wolverines with 11 tackles; Rod Moore and Kris Jenkins had 5 tackles each, and Moore got the game-ending interception.


Special Teams were solid! Tommy Doman nailed a punt at the 2 yard line downed by Quinten Johnson, and was excellent on kickoffs with 4 touchbacks in 7 chances; he averaged 52 yards in those 3 punts including a 71 yarder. James Turner hit all three field goals in the second half including a 50 yarder. Jayden Fielding hit a field goal, but missed the 53 yarder just before halftime. Michigan's return teams were great with the Buckeyes gaining only 42 yards in two kickoff returns by Xavier Johnson; tackles were made by Micah Pollard, Jaydon Hood, Kalel Mullings and German Green.
